Scott and Mayor Statutes: copies
Part of The Records of St John's College
Three copies of 16th-17th century statutes. The first volume includes decrees of seniors 1569, 1627 and the statute regarding law fellowships 19 June 1635. This volume was submitted with a petition to the Home Office in 1848 for a grant of new statutes. It was returned to the College by the Home Office in 1907.
The second volume is the same, with the exception that it omits the decrees of seniors. This volume was purchased by R.F. Scott, when he was Master, in 1918. The volume contains his bookplate and the receipt for purchase.
The third volume contains notes of by-foundations and a copy of the University statutes.

'Long books' (Fellows' butler): monthly accounts for the sizings & other internal college expenses, of fellows, fellow commoners, graduates (M.A. and above) on the books of the college 1736-1929, (1739-44 lacking).
By an order of 1883 'commons' dinner in hall was henceforth charged directly to the college, not reckoned as a charge against the fellows' bills of fare. The earlier practice probably explains why commons and sizings are so confusingly similar in the accounts.

Includes: four notebooks recording the praelector's duties, successively revised. In Volume 1 there is a long note relating to the personal circumstances of William Moody, questionist in 1818 (see fol.7v). The volumes also list caution and fee charges according to the pupil's status (nobleman, fellow commoner, pensioner and sizar). Also includes a praelector's book of fees paid by the candidates for entry to the first MB mechanical sciences and previous examinations from 1946-1955.
